Gory Suluu-Too
Gory Suluu-Too is a mountain in Jalal-Abad Region, Kyrgyzstan and has an elevation of 3,270 metres. Gory Suluu-Too is situated nearby to the area Urochishche Bak-Tal, as well as near Urochishche Kël’.| Tap on a place to explore it |
